Kim Porter death: Diddy breaks silence on ex-girlfriend's passing with Twitter tribute

Sean “Diddy” Combs has made a public statement about the death of his ex-girlfriend Kim Porter.

Porter, who had three children with Diddy, was found dead on Thursday at her home in the Toluca Lake neighbourhood of Los Angeles, according to TMZ.

“For the last three days I’ve been trying to wake up out of this nightmare. But I haven’t,” he wrote on Twitter. “I don’t know what I’m going to do without you baby. I miss you so much. Today I’m going to pay tribute to you, I’m going to try and find the words to explain our unexplainable relationship.”

He added: “We were more than best friends, we were more than soulmates. WE WERE SOME OTHER S***!! And I miss you so much. Super Black Love.”

Diddy’s representative confirmed Porter’s death to TMZ, and while an LAPD spokesperson contacted by The Independent wouldn’t confirm names, they said officers had responded to a call concerning a female in Toluca Lake at 11.38am.

Porter had suffered from flu-like symptoms and possibly pneumonia for several weeks, a source told TMZ. Porter’s cause of death remains unknown at this time. Dispatch audio obtained by TMZ mentions a person in cardiac arrest.


Porter’s tumultuous relationship with Diddy – real name Sean Combs – began in 1994 and ended in 2007. At the time, she said Diddy’s philandering was one the reasons for their breakup.

“As Black women we sacrifice,” she told Essence magazine in 2006. “We stand by our man, through thick and thin, through whatever. But if you feel like, ‘Maybe I am getting the short end of the stick,’ that’s when a change has to take place.”

At the time, she was pregnant with the couple’s twin daughters D’Lila Star and Jessie James, when a friend informed her that Combs had recently fathered a baby with another woman.
